Community Resources for Older Adults provides descriptions of public and private programs and services available to older adults and discusses the theories for predicting service use. It includes in-depth reviews of the current body of empirical literature in each program area and discussions of the challenges, programs and services each will face in the future. It also includes best practice examples of: - community programs - national organizations - internet resources for each topic area - case studies - learning activities
